Introduction to Robot Vacuums and Mops
Robot vacuums and mops are autonomous vacuum gadgets created to tidy floors without human intervention. They use a mix of sensing units, mapping innovation, and maker knowing algorithms to navigate and clean efficiently. These devices are especially useful for homes that need frequent cleaning, such as those with family pets or young children, and for people who have actually restricted time or mobility.

How Robot Vacuums and Mops Work
Navigation and Mapping
- Sensing units: These gadgets use a range of sensors, consisting of infrared, ultrasonic, and visual, to find challenges and navigate the environment.
- Mapping Technology: Some models develop a map of the home, which they utilize to optimize cleaning courses and avoid cleaning the exact same location several times.
Cleaning Mechanisms
- Vacuums: They use suction to get dirt, dust, and particles from carpets and difficult floors.
- Mops: They dispense water and cleaning service, then scrub and dry the floor using microfiber pads or rotating brushes.
Connectivity and Control
- Smart Home Integration: Many robot hoover and mop vacuums and mops can be integrated with smart home systems, enabling for voice control and scheduling.
- App Control: Users can manage and monitor their devices through smart device apps, which frequently provide real-time updates and cleaning history.
Popular Features to Look For
Suction Power
- Dust Collection: Higher suction power suggests much better dust and debris collection.
- Pet Hair: Stronger suction is especially beneficial for homes with pets.
Battery Life
- Long-Lasting: A longer battery life enables more prolonged cleaning sessions without the need for recharging.
- Auto-Return: Some models can return to their charging dock when the battery is low and resume cleaning once completely charged.
Noise Level
- Peaceful Operation: Low noise levels make these gadgets suitable for usage throughout the day without troubling home activities.
- Night Cleaning: Many designs use a peaceful night cleaning mode for use while the family is asleep.
Cleaning Modes
- Area Cleaning: Focuses on a specific location for deep cleaning.
- Edge Cleaning: Ensures that corners and edges are completely cleaned up.
- Zone Cleaning: Allows users to choose specific areas for cleaning.
Virtual Boundaries
- No-Go Zones: These features enable users to set limits, keeping the robot vacuum cleaner out of specific locations.
- Virtual Walls: Some designs use infrared emitters to create virtual barriers.
Compatibility
- Floor Types: Ensure the gadget appropriates for the kind of floorings in your house, such as carpets, wood, or tiles.
- Smart Home Systems: Check for compatibility with popular smart home systems like Amazon Alexa, Google Home, or Apple HomeKit.

Upkeep and Troubleshooting
Regular Cleaning
- Empty the Dustbin: Do this after each usage to avoid overflow.
- Tidy Brushes and Filters: Remove hair and debris from brushes weekly and change filters as needed.
Software Updates
- Stay Updated: Regularly upgrade the gadget's software to ensure optimal performance and security.
Barrier Management
- Clear Pathways: Keep the cleaning area without little items and obstacles.
- Change Settings: Use virtual borders to avoid the device from getting in specific locations.
Typical Issues and Solutions
- Stuck on Carpet: Adjust the height settings or utilize a ramp to help the device browse.
- Low Battery: Ensure the gadget has a trusted auto-return function to return to the charging dock when needed.
- Mistake Messages: Refer to the user manual for troubleshooting tips or contact consumer support.
